ウィンドウオブジェクトとは何でしょうか?これは今お使いになっているブラウザを操作するためのオブジェクトです。 このオブジェクトを操作する事によってお使いのブラウザをコントロールする事が出来るようになり、ブラウザの大きさを変更できたり、更には新... 続きを読む
線形グラデーションに続き、今度は円形グラデーションです。線形グラデーション以上にブラウザの互換性がないため、使いづらい点はありますが、ビジュアル重視のCanvasを作りたいのであれば、知っておきたい知識です。 円形グラデーションとは 円形グラデーショ... 続きを読む
構文 context . arc(x, y, radius, startAngle, endAngle, anticlockwise) サブパスにいくつかの地点を追加します。それらの地点は、引数によって描かれる円周によって描かれる円弧が、指定の開始角度ではじまり、指定の終了角度で終わり、指定の方向に行き、パ... 続きを読む
・ ソース編集枠の使い方 下の青色の四角い枠内は編集可能で、「ソースを実行」ボタンでWebページとして開かれます。なお、ソースは<BODY>から</BODY>の間だけを記述してしても実行されます。 ・ setTimeout()を使う 変数=setTimeout(実行する関数 , 時間... 続きを読む
Canvasでは線を引くだけではなく、さまざまな図形を描くためのメソッドを用意しています。このコーナーではCanvasで利用できる図形描画のいくつかをご紹介します。 矩形(長方形) 先ほどのコーナーでは、線を引くことで矩形を描きましたが、一発で矩形を描くメ... 続きを読む
2007年5月24日(木) 11時45分50秒 [計算・変換] 指定範囲の整数からランダムに1つ選ぶ JavaScriptには、実行するたびにランダムな数値を得るrandomメソッドが用意されています。これを使うと、指定範囲の中でランダムな数値を得ることができます。 ランダムに何... 続きを読む